The Aquarius mix is disappointing, largely because it sounds identical to their remix of Kadoc's 'Nighttrain'. They are easy to muddle up, being train-related and all.
However, the Crl Craig mix is my favourite mix by far. S'Express and Craig isn't the first pairing I'd expect to see, but things work very well. No more than a driving bassline, a weird clockwork beat and a looped 'I got the hots for you' sample for seven minutes, this bizarre but brilliant take on 'Theme...' beats the original for me. Definetly not one to miss.
